In June, Bonjaneni generally has moderate temperatures and low rainfall. Throughout the daytime, temperatures often hover around 16°C. However, as the sun sets and evening approaches, there's a noticeable cool-down, with temperatures gently dropping to a more temperate 0°C.
Bonjaneni in June usually receives low rainfall, averaging around 20 mm for the month. It is the driest month of the year. For those who prefer outdoor activities, it's a great time to explore without the huge concern of sudden downpours. When we look at the climate data from the last 30 years, we can expect around 2 days of rain.
